The Role
Do you have experience supporting people with mental health needs? Are you confident working with individuals who may face complex challenges around housing and wellbeing?
Quo Vadis Trust is a housing charity based in South East London. We offer accommodation and tailored support to individuals with mental health needs, those who have experienced rough sleeping, and care leavers.
We are looking for a Supported Housing Officer to join our team in Lewisham. In this role, you will support adults with a range of mental health needs to rebuild their independence and move forward with their lives.
This is a full-time role, working 35 hours per week (Mon–Fri, 9am–5pm).
Key Responsibilities:
• Manage a caseload of clients with varying support needs
• Create tailored support plans and set achievable goals
• Welcome new clients, complete risk assessments and inductions
• Offer advice on welfare, housing and benefits
• Maintain accurate records using our client database
• Ensure housing properties are safe, clean and well-maintained
• Report maintenance and safeguarding concerns promptly
• Liaise with external agencies and attend meetings
• Provide cover across other housing schemes as required

The Person
We’re looking for someone who is:
• Experienced in working with vulnerable adults or in housing support
• Able to build trust and support clients in their recovery
• Comfortable working independently and as part of a team
• A good communicator, organised, and IT-literate
• Willing to travel across sites (a car and driving licence is required)
• DBS cleared or willing to undergo an enhanced DBS check
